class publik InterpreterFactory
Factory untuk membuat instance InterpreterApi.
Tidak digunakan lagi; sebagai gantinya, gunakan metode InterpreterApi.create.
Konstruktor Publik
Metode Publik
| InterpreterApi |
create(opsi File modelFile, opsi InterpreterApi.Options)
Membuat instance
InterpreterApi, menggunakan model dan opsi yang ditentukan. |
| InterpreterApi |
create(opsi ByteBuffer byteBuffer, opsi InterpreterApi.Options)
Membuat instance
InterpreterApi, menggunakan model dan opsi yang ditentukan. |
Metode Turunan
Konstruktor Publik
publik InterpreterFactory ()
Metode Publik
public InterpreterApi create (File modelFile, InterpreterApi.Options)
Membuat instance InterpreterApi, menggunakan model dan opsi yang ditentukan. Model akan dimuat dari file.
Parameter
| modelFile | File yang berisi model TF Lite terlatih. |
|---|---|
| opsi | Serangkaian opsi untuk menyesuaikan perilaku penerjemah. |
Menampilkan
| IllegalArgumentException | jika modelFile tidak mengenkode model TensorFlow Lite yang valid.
|
|---|
publik InterpreterApi create (ByteBuffer byteBuffer, InterpreterApi.Options)
Membuat instance InterpreterApi, menggunakan model dan opsi yang ditentukan. Model akan dibaca dari ByteBuffer.
Parameter
| byteBuffer | Model TF Lite terlatih, dalam bentuk serial biner. ByteBuffer tidak boleh dimodifikasi setelah pembuatan instance InterpreterApi. ByteBuffer dapat berupa MappedByteBuffer yang memetakan file model di memori, atau ByteBuffer langsung dari nativeOrder() yang berisi konten byte model. |
|---|---|
| opsi | Serangkaian opsi untuk menyesuaikan perilaku penerjemah. |
Menampilkan
| IllegalArgumentException | jika byteBuffer bukan MappedByteBuffer atau
ByteBuffer langsung dari nativeOrder.
|
|---|